Lord, you have weaned my heart from pride
1 Lord, you have weaned my heart from pride,
my eyes from scorn are free;
no longer am I occupied
with thoughts too high for me.
2 Contented now, and reconciled,
secure from all alarms,
my heart is quiet as a child
safe in its mother's arms.
3 O set your hope on Israel's God,
all you that know his name:
now and for ever trust the Lord,
eternally the same!
Christopher Idle from Psalm 131
